如何管理FTP服务器中普通用户的权限?

FTP服务器普通用户权限通常包括查看、上传和下载文件。他们可能无法创建或删除目录,修改服务器设置,或访问受限区域。这些限制有助于保护系统安全和数据完整性。

FTP(File Transfer Protocol,文件传输协议)服务器是网络中用于文件传输的常见服务之一,在FTP服务器上,普通用户的权限通常被限制在一个特定的范围内,以保护系统安全和数据的完整性,下面将详细探讨FTP服务器上普通用户的权限:

ftp服务器普通用户权限_FTP
(图片来源网络,侵删)

1、用户创建与密码设置

创建FTP用户:需要安装FTP服务器软件,如vsftpd,然后创建一个Linux系统用户,这个用户将作为FTP用户使用。

设置FTP用户密码:为用户设置一个强密码,以确保账户的安全性。

2、权限设置

限定目录访问:通常FTP用户会被限定在其主目录内,不能访问其他文件系统的内容。

禁止远程登录:为了增加安全性,FTP用户通常被设置为只能通过FTP访问,而不能通过Telnet等远程shell登录。

3、配置文件设置

配置vsftpd.conf:在vsftpd的配置文件中设置用户权限,如是否允许上传、下载、删除文件等。

ftp服务器普通用户权限_FTP
(图片来源网络,侵删)

重启服务:修改配置文件后,需要重启FTP服务使设置生效。

4、状态管理

查看服务状态:通过命令检查FTP服务的运行状态,确保服务正常运行。

控制服务启停:根据需要可以启动或停止FTP服务。

5、用户组管理

指定用户组:在创建用户时,可以将FTP用户指定到一个特定的用户组,如ftp组,以便统一管理权限。

6、安全性增强

限制shell登录:通过将用户的shell设置为/sbin/nologin,可以限制用户只能通过FTP访问,不能通过其他方式登录系统。

ftp服务器普通用户权限_FTP
(图片来源网络,侵删)

更改用户主目录:根据需要更改用户的主目录,以限制或扩大其访问范围。

7、服务器运维

搭建与配置:FTP服务器的搭建和配置是理解网络文件传输和服务运维的基础。

用户权限管理:合理管理用户权限,既能满足用户需求,又能保障服务器安全。

8、实践操作

实际操作:通过实际搭建和配置FTP服务器,可以加深对Linux系统管理、网络协议和安全知识的理解。

在此基础上,操作时应注意以下几点:

确保FTP用户的权限严格符合最小权限原则,即只授予用户完成其任务所必需的权限。

定期更新FTP服务器软件,以修补可能的安全漏洞。

监控FTP服务器的日志文件,以便及时发现异常行为。

考虑使用SSL/TLS加密FTP会话,以提高数据传输的安全性。

FTP服务器上普通用户的权限包括了限定目录访问、禁止远程登录、配置文件设置、状态管理、用户组管理、安全性增强、服务器运维和实践操作等方面,通过这些措施,可以在保证FTP服务器正常运作的同时,确保系统的安全性和数据的完整性,在实际操作中,应遵循最佳实践,如定期更新软件、监控日志、使用加密等,以进一步提升FTP服务器的安全性和稳定性。

【版权声明】:本站所有内容均来自网络,若无意侵犯到您的权利,请及时与我们联系将尽快删除相关内容!

(0)
热舞的头像热舞
上一篇 2024-08-02 07:19
下一篇 2024-08-02 07:23

相关推荐

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

联系我们

QQ-14239236

在线咨询: QQ交谈

邮件:asy@cxas.com

工作时间:周一至周五,9:30-18:30,节假日休息

关注微信